Dear Members,

 

Shri Pradeep misquoted late Santhanam - for the usability of Navamsa Chakra.

 

First - he always maintained that Navamsa chart exists, contrary to Shri

Pradeep's view that there is no such independent D9 chart.

Second - Aspects in D9 are considered, and so is the yogas.

 

I take two readings of late Santhanam in his TOA / personal discussions to

clarify his perspective:

 

Chart 1 - 26 Aug 1956; 4.10 IST; 28N39 / 77E13

 

D1 chart -Lagna karka - sun/jup in leo; merc in kanya; sat/rahu in scorpio; mars

® in kumbha; moon in pisces; venus in mithuna

 

Navamsa - scorpio lagna; rahu in libra; merc in kumbha; moon in pisces; ketu in

aries; venus in taurus; sun/mars in mithuna; shani in leo; jup in kanya

 

His quote " In the Navamsa Diagram - we find two favourable combinations for

early marriage: Venus in the 7th from ascendant and Jupiter in 7th from moon "

 

My Point - he was categoric on both the issues, which are main contentions of

the thread, unless diverted.

 

Chart 2 - female borne on Dec 21, 1971 at 9.01 hrs IST, Delhi

D1 chart - lagna - makara; sun in dhanu; venus / moon/rahu in makara; mars in

pisces; saturn ® in taurus; Jup / Mer-R in scorpio

 

navamsa chakra - makara lagna; jup / venus in kumbha; sat in pisces; rahu in

mesha; sun / moon in taurus; mars in karka; merc in dhanu

 

His quote - " 'the moment jupiter comes to capricorn - marriage proposal may

effectively set in for capricorn - which is also the navamsa ascendant. "

if one may refer toi further timing of marriage date - he has linked to

jupiter's progress in taurus navamsa.

 

I did post one more chart - yesterday (in reply to Sunil John) - there too he

has referred Navamsa chart.

 

It is quite clear that late Santhanam referred Navamsa chart; he referred to

combination; and he referred to transit. Knowing his superior committment and

knowledge, I do not feel that - he can make such a blunder.
